Hinode/XRT and STEREO Observations of a Diffuse Coronal "Wave"-Coronal Mass Ejection-Dimming Event
Testa, Paola; Attrill, Gemma D. R.; Engell, Alexander J. +2 more
We report on observations of the first diffuse coronal wave detected by Hinode/XRT. The event occurred near the west solar limb on 2007 May 23, originating from active region (AR) 10956 and was associated with a coronal mass ejection (CME) and coronal dimmings. Ultradeep Near-Infrared Observations of Goods 850-5
Wang, Wei-Hao; Cowie, Lennox L.; Barger, Amy J.
GOODS 850-5 is a hyperluminous radio-faint submillimeter source in the Great Observatories Origins Deep Survey-North. Although it is generally agreed that GOODS 850-5 is at a high redshift, z gsim 4, its exact redshift is unknown. The Nature of Optically Dull Active Galactic Nuclei in COSMOS
Kartaltepe, Jeyhan S.; Koekemoer, Anton M.; Trump, Jonathan R. +17 more
We present infrared, optical, and X-ray data of 48 X-ray bright, optically dull active galactic nuclei (AGNs) in the COSMOS field. These objects exhibit the X-ray luminosity of an AGN but lack broad and narrow emission lines in their optical spectrum. Asymmetric Eruptive Filaments
Liu, Rui; Alexander, David; Gilbert, Holly R.
Filaments are often observed to erupt asymmetrically, during which one leg is fixed to the photosphere (referred to as the anchored leg) while the other undertakes most of the dynamic motions (referred to as the active leg) during the eruptive process. First Direct Metallicity Measurement Of a Lensed Star-Forming Galaxy at z = 1.7
Yuan, T. -T.; Kewley, L. J.
We present the rest-frame optical spectrum of a strongly lensed galaxy at redshift z = 1.7 behind the cluster Abell 1689. We detect the temperature sensitive auroral line [O III] λ4363, which allows the first direct metallicity measurement for galaxies at z > 1.
